When both legs of your journey are booked under a single ticket and managed by the same airline, then they are responsible for rebooking you at no extra cost, only if the delay was their fault or within their control. Let’s have a look at what you are Entitled To:
| Free Rebooking | Airlines such as Delta Air Lines and Emirates provide free rebooking on the next available flight. |
| Meal Vouchers | If the delay is extended, then you may receive meal vouchers. |
| Hotel Stay | Many airlines offer complimentary hotel accommodations for overnight delays, especially if they are caused by the Airlines. |
| Transportation | Shuttle service is provided for moving to and from the hotel |
If the missed connection results in a significant delay and you decide not to continue your journey, the refund scheme applies.

Let’s look at how two big airlines, Delta Air Lines and Emirates, handle missed connections due to delays:
Delta Airlines will immediately rebook passengers on the next available aircraft if a delay is within its control. They also offer travel credits or refunds in specific cases. When delays exceed one night, hotel accommodations and meal coupons are provided.
Emirates offers free rebooking for travelers to the next available flight. They also offers hotel, refunds, and meals if no alternative options are acceptable or available. Plus, premium support is provided to First and Business class passengers.

What happens if I miss my connecting flight due to delay & can I get a refund? The answer totally depends on your booking setup, the airline’s scheme, and the cause of the delay. When both flights are on the same ticket and the delay is within the airline’s control, you will most likely be rebooked or refunded. However, when you have separate tickets, you must consider several factors, such as weather, and in this case, travel insurance can play a crucial role.
Airlines like Delta Air Lines and Emirates offer flexible booking options, but it is essential to be aware of your rights.
